安装Python与Matlab绘图库

在科学计算和数据分析领域,Python和Matlab是两个非常流行的编程语言。它们都提供了丰富的绘图库,方便我们进行数据可视化。在本文中,我们将介绍如何安装Python和Matlab中常用的绘图库,以便更好地进行数据可视化。

Python绘图库安装

Python中最常用的绘图库是matplotlib,它提供了丰富的绘图功能,可以创建各种类型的图表,如折线图、柱状图、散点图等。要安装matplotlib,可以使用pip命令:

pip install matplotlib

除了matplotlib之外,还有其他一些常用的Python绘图库,如seabornplotly等,可以根据需求选择安装。

Matlab绘图库安装

Matlab自带了强大的绘图功能,但有时候我们也可能需要使用其他绘图库来进行更复杂的数据可视化。在Matlab中,可以安装第三方绘图库plotly,它提供了交互式的绘图功能,可以创建交互式图表和地图。要安装plotly,可以按照以下步骤进行:

  1. 下载plotly的安装包
  2. 将安装包解压到Matlab安装目录下的toolbox文件夹中
  3. 在Matlab中使用plotly命令进行绘图
plotly.plot(x, y, 'LineSmoothing', 'on');

状态图示例

下面是一个简单的状态图示例,展示了一个简单的状态转移过程:

stateDiagram
    [*] --> State1
    State1 --> State2
    State2 --> State3
    State3 --> [*]

类图示例

下面是一个简单的类图示例,展示了一个简单的类之间的关系:

classDiagram
    Animal <|-- Dog
    Animal <|-- Cat
    Animal : +int age
    Animal : +void eat()
    Dog : +void bark()
    Cat : +void meow()

通过以上安装步骤和示例代码,我们可以方便地在Python和Matlab中使用各种绘图库进行数据可视化。无论是基本的折线图还是交互式图表,这些绘图库都能帮助我们更好地理解数据并进行分析。希望本文对您有所帮助!